About Sallie Sarah Sanders

Find a Grave

Birth: 1745, Virginia, USA

Death: 1816, Franklin County, Georgia, USA

This stone was placed about 1901 by great-grandson C.C. Sanders or great-grandson Milton Chambers Sanders and the death date may actually be 1828, certainly not the 1816 on her stone as that predates her husbands death in whose will she is mentioned. And the name Sallie is probably wrong. Her Husband's will and Church Records refer to her as Mary Sanders and Polly Sanders Sr. (Polly was a common Nickname for Mary). The only place the name Sallie appears is on this head stone. Her maiden name may also be Hambleton instead of Hamilton. The spellings seem to be interchangeable in the family much the same as Sanders and Saunders are.

Inscription: Sallie Hamilton, Wife of Rev. Moses Sanders, A Native of VA, Born 1745, Died 1816 "She Died As She Lived, A Christian"

Note: From Moses' will: I lend unto my wife Mary Sanders during her life the land whereon I now live and three Negroes, Dinah, Rachel and Fann, four cows and calves, two horses, two sows and pigs, two feather beds and Furniture.....

Mary Sarah "Sallie" (born Hamilton) Sanders, was the daughter of 'Joseph Hamilton'and Martha Ann Hamilton (born Conyngham). Her Siblings were: Elizabeth Hamilton, Sarah Hamilton, Ann Hamilton, E. Hamilton, William Hamilton, John Hamilton, Samuel Hamilton, and Walter C. Hamilton.

Mrs. Sanders was the wife of the Rev. Moses Sanders, Sr.. Their children include: Moses Martin Sanders, Jr., John Sanders, Sarah B, Sanders, David Sanders, Jones Sanders, Nancy Sanders, Joel Sanders, Amos Sanders, John Sanders.

The birth order of the siblings of Mrs. Sanders and of the Sanders' children are unknown; as I have no personal knowledge of their dates of birth or death.

Mary Sarah was born in the British Colony of Virginia, in Colonial America. She died during the year before her husband died at the same location, in Franklin, Georgia.
